Code Review

This pull request introduces functionality to allow different data types for attention and mamba layers in hybrid models, which is a valuable optimization. However, the current implementation has a few critical issues that need to be addressed. The new configuration options, cache_dtype_attention and cache_dtype_mamba, are used in compute_hash but are commented out in the CacheConfig definition, which will cause an AttributeError. Additionally, there's a NameError in FlashAttentionImpl due to an undefined variable. Finally, a new and seemingly redundant environment variable is introduced in gpu_model_runner.py, creating a confusing configuration path. Addressing these issues will make the feature robust and maintainable.
